ajout sport / dport.

This commit is contained in:
Alexandre Anriot 2005-09-26 07:58:01 +00:00
parent fab606fa45
commit a6e64995da
2 changed files with 9 additions and 9 deletions

View File

@ -165,7 +165,7 @@ sub Control() {
# on split la liste des paramètres
my @tmp1 = split (/\t+|\s+/);
system("/sbin/iptables -t nat -A PREROUTING -p $tmp1[2] -i ppp0 --dport $tmp1[1] -j DNAT --to $tmp1[0]:$tmp1[1] 2>/dev/null");
system("/sbin/iptables -t nat -A PREROUTING -p $tmp1[3] -i ppp0 --dport $tmp1[1] -j DNAT --to $tmp1[0]:$tmp1[2] 2>/dev/null");
}
&Evoauth::Functions::Log("1 - Règles de PREROUTING charges");
@ -186,7 +186,7 @@ sub Control() {
# on split la liste des paramètres
my @tmp2 = split (/\t+|\s+/);
system("/sbin/iptables -A FORWARD -p $tmp2[2] -i ppp0 -o eth0 --dport $tmp2[1] -j EVOAUTH 2>/dev/null");
system("/sbin/iptables -A FORWARD -p $tmp2[3] -i ppp0 -o eth0 --dport $tmp2[1] -j EVOAUTH 2>/dev/null");
}
&Evoauth::Functions::Log("3 - Règles chargées");
@ -209,8 +209,8 @@ sub Control() {
# on split la liste des paramètres
my @tmp3 = split (/\t+|\s+/);
system("/sbin/iptables -D FORWARD -p $tmp3[2] -i ppp0 -o eth0 --dport $tmp3[1] -j EVOAUTH 2>/dev/null");
system("/sbin/iptables -t nat -D PREROUTING -p $tmp3[2] -i ppp0 --dport $tmp3[1] -j DNAT --to $tmp3[0]:$tmp3[1] 2>/dev/null");
system("/sbin/iptables -D FORWARD -p $tmp3[3] -i ppp0 -o eth0 --dport $tmp3[1] -j EVOAUTH 2>/dev/null");
system("/sbin/iptables -t nat -D PREROUTING -p $tmp3[3] -i ppp0 --dport $tmp3[1] -j DNAT --to $tmp3[0]:$tmp3[2] 2>/dev/null");
}
&Evoauth::Functions::Log("2 - Annulation FORWARD + PREROUTING");

View File

@ -1,5 +1,5 @@
# adresse-ip port protocole
192.168.1.104 1494 tcp # metaframe
192.168.1.110 3000 tcp # mantis
192.168.1.4 5631 tcp # PCAnywhere TCP
192.168.1.4 5632 udp # PCAnywhere UDP
# adresse-ip sport dport protocole
192.168.1.104 1494 1494 tcp # metaframe
192.168.1.110 3000 3000 tcp # mantis
192.168.1.4 5631 5631 tcp # PCAnywhere TCP
192.168.1.4 5632 5632 udp # PCAnywhere UDP